UN in Thailand to Hold Special Event Marking International Women’s Day

Bangkok--5 Mar--UNISBKK Event on 9 March will address need for gender considerations in responses to financial downturn To commemorate this year’s International Women’s Day, the United Nations system in Thailand will hold a special event next Monday on the theme “Gender implications of the economic crisis in Asia-Pacific.” The event will address the need to incorporate gender considerations into both short-term and long-term policy responses to economic downturns, including stimulus packages and social protection measures, and moreover to strengthen investment in women’s empowerment. This was a lesson learned from the 1997 Asian Financial Crisis, and one which has strong implications for the crisis unfolding today — as economic downturns and volatility have the greatest impact on the world’s poor — women tend to be hit harder due to persistent gender-specific inequalities in labour markets as well as traditional views of men’s and women’s roles in the economy and society. The event will feature keynote remarks by Dr. Noeleen Heyzer, UN Under-Secretary-General and Executive Secretary of the Economic and Social Commission for Asia and the Pacific (ESCAP), and Ms. Gwi-Yeop Son, UN Resident Coordinator and Resident Representative for the United Nations Development Programme in Thailand, as well as a dialogue with practitioners — including the chief executive officer of THAICOM, the Director of the Thai Labour Campaign, the Executive Coordinator of the Committee for Asian Women, and a senior research specialist from the Thailand Development Research Institute — on the diverse impacts of the crisis on women and required responses. A reception will be held following the formal programme, accompanied by a film and exhibition. The event is organized by the UN Regional Coordination Mechanism Thematic Working Group on Gender Equality and Empowerment of Women, an interagency group co-chaired by ESCAP and the United Nations Development Fund for Women.
